Abstract

Results of studying the properties of composite fluoropolymer-containing coatings formed by the cold spray (CS) method on the surface of constructional steel are presented. Different ways of protective coating formation are proposed. The composition of coatings was studied using SEM/EDX analysis. The incorporation of super-dispersed polytetrafluoroethylene (SPTFE) into the coating increases the corrosion resistance of the copper-zinc-based cold-sprayed coating. Analysis of the electrochemical properties obtained using EIS (electrochemical impedance spectroscopy) and PDP (potentiodynamic polarization) indicates that samples treated with SPTFE on a base copper-zinc coating showed lower corrosion current density and higher impedance modulus (j(c) = 8.5 × 10(-7) A cm(-2), |Z|(f=0.1 Hz) = 5.3 × 10(4) Ω∙cm(2)) than the specimen with cold-sprayed SPTFE (j(c) = 6.1 × 10(-6) A cm(-2), |Z|(f=0.1 Hz) = 8.1 × 10(3) Ω∙cm(2)). The best anticorrosion properties were revealed for the sample with a cold-sprayed base Cu-Zn layer annealed at 500 °C for 1 h, followed by SPTFE friction treatment and re-annealed at 350 °C for 1 h. The corrosion current density j(c) of such a coating is 25 times lower than that for the base Cu-Zn coating. The antifriction properties and hydrophobicity of the formed layers are described. Obtained results indicate that cold-sprayed polymer-containing coatings effectively improve the corrosion and wear resistivity of the treated material.
